    Wonder Woman » Wonder Woman #309 - The Black Canary is Dead! released by DC Comics on November 1983.

    Karl Schlagel threatens to use the harnessed psychic power of his captive children against the American military, and Zenna Percik transfers her mind out of the Black Canary’s body into Wonder Woman’s to stop him.
